
Lebron James and Kevin Love say they aren’t best friends. Lebron says he’s frustrated with Kevin Love “not getting the picture.”
Kevin Love says Lebron James is not this years MVP. Like Betty White, it’s getting hot in Cleveland, or is it?
Cavs teammate Kendrick Perkins says what’s going on between Lebron and Love is no big deal at all.
“What people don’t understand is that this is not a place that requires you to be best friends,” Perkins told reporters. “I think sometimes people don’t realize that this is work for us. So when you go to work every day, that doesn’t mean your co-worker has to be your best friend. This is our job. You don’t have to be best friends to come out here and work together.”
“I turn on ESPN and I see, ‘No Love for K-Love,’ or something like that, and it’s kind of silly to me,” Perkins said. “I haven’t seen anything to the point that it’s drama. I don’t think Ray and KG were best buddies in Boston. I was best friends with Rondo. I hung out with KG a little bit, but I wasn’t best friends with him.”
Chemistry is everything when winning basketball games, but that doesn’t mean you have to love your teammates off the court. The Cavs are currently one of the hottest teams in the league, and other than the Hawks, don’t have much competition is the Eastern Conference.
It will be interesting to see, if the Cavs can win this years NBA title, if these Love and Lebron issues will simmer down. Kobe and Shaq won together and really weren’t too fond with each other, but that’s just one example and Shaq eventually left.
